Pacers dominated league stage

Pacers dominated the league stage as the difference in average and strike rate can be seen easily between fast-bowlers and spinners. Interestingly, all the top-eight highest-wicket takers in the tournament so far are the pacers with Mitchell Starc leading the chart with 26 wickets.

India's top-three scored the most runs in the tournament, scored most fifty-plus in the tournament and had the highest average and strike rate among all the teams during the league stage. They are playing against New Zealand and their top-orders' average of 41.05 is the fourth lowest among all the teams.

Indian bowlers aced the bowling chart during the league stage of this World Cup as their bowlers' strike-rate of 33.3 is the best among all the teams. Moreover, the top-four teams in this char are all playing in the semi-finals.

Indian bowlers once again topped the chart in the bowling Powerplay in terms of economy rate while West Indies bowlers took the most number of wickets in bowling Powerplay during the league stage.

England and West Indies were the only teams to hit more than 50 sixes during the league stage of ICC Cricket World Cup 2019.

England took the most number of catches in the tournament while India dropped only four catches in the tournament - the least among all the teams.

# Shakib Al Hasan became the third player to score 600-plus runs in an edition of ODI World Cup while David Warner became the fifth player to score 600-plus runs in an edition of ODI World Cup later during the day against South Africa. The other three players who have achieved the same milestone are Sachin Tendulkar (2003), Matthew Hayden (2007) and Rohit Sharma (2019).

# Shakib Al Hasan became the first player in history to have scored 600 plus runs and scalp 11 wickets in one edition of World Cup.

# There are 31 centuries have been scored in the 12th edition of the Cricket World Cup which is second most after the Cricket World Cup of 2015. worth to mention that there are 3 matches still to be played in this World Cup 2019.

# Eoin Morgan (England) has scored highest number of sixes (22) while Rohit Sharma has scored most number of boundaries (67)in the World Cup 2019.

# Angelo Mathews became the second Sri Lankan player to score a century against India in ODI World Cups after Mahela Jayawardene (at Mumbai in 2011). This was Anglo Mathews' third ODI century - all against India and all came in a losing cause.

# KL Rahul and Rohit Sharma have now three century stands - the joint-most by any pair in an edition of ODI World Cup.

# Rohit Sharma has now scored five centuries in this World Cup - the most by any player in an edition of ODI World Cup.

#Rohit Sharma became the first player to score three centuries while chasing in ODI World Cups. He has now scored 13 centuries while chasing in ODIs - the third most by any player.

#This was the third instance (Rohit-Rahul) of both the openers scoring century in a same ODI World Cup after match after Upul Tharanga and Tillakaratne Dilshan (against Zimbabwe at Pallekele in 2011 and against England at Colombo in 2011).
